Transaction 870d9ecb77c21aceb32ee41eceb933fe4df4f75bcd207bc1134bfc1c0be7e8a6

1 Input
2 Outputs
  • 870d9ecb77c21aceb32ee41eceb933fe4df4f75bcd207bc1134bfc1c0be7e8a6:0
  • value  51146418
    address  3KbtPrJ8KDsDd3YY1PpCaEQ8cYVUowaiHZ
  • 870d9ecb77c21aceb32ee41eceb933fe4df4f75bcd207bc1134bfc1c0be7e8a6:1
  • value  1461300
    address  1FLPAtAFoqf14SaQVV6qTg1248sMF1JRbg